There have never been more ways to communicate with your customers than now.  But with such fragmentation of channels how do you stand out? What are the most innovative and effective ways to get your message across to your customers?

Key to the success of any product or service innovation is getting it to market. But how do you as an SME communicate with your potential customers in an increasingly competitive and crowded market place?

This workshop aims to highlight key innovations in marketing and how you might use them. You will look at different ways to identify and reach your customers through an some of the most effective channels currently available.
